High FODMAP
Seven Layer Dip
Avoid during the elimination phase of the diet.
Mixed condiment tray where dairy and seasoning drive digestive outcomes. Commercial preparations heavily rely on high-fructose corn syrup, garlic paste, and onion powder blended into refried bean and sour cream layers that elevate the overall threshold. sticky_note_2 Clinical Notes
Select trays explicitly labeled as thoroughly rinsed beans and plain guacamole without any pre-mixed seasoning blends or concentrated garlic and onion extracts commonly used in commercial prep. Verify that the portion size remains strictly controlled to maintain safe galacto-oligosaccharide levels during consumption. Replace commercial sour cream powders with certified low-FODMAP yogurt to minimize lactose exposure. Serving with plain chips ensures complete digestive control.
